LEICHT is compelling with cross-room planning diversity in modern interior design
The interior frame M8 and the real wood surface programme BOSSA combine to create a holistic concept
with which individual solutions can be realised throughout the entire living space. Whether in the cooking,
dining or living area, the dressing room, bathroom, entrée or hallway: with the two main components of
the 2022 collection, both surfaces and furniture can be designed in a uniform material and colour scheme,
thus uniting them in a coherent overall architectural structure. On the outside, BOSSA defines the
look and gives the interior a warm, homely atmosphere. Inside, the filigree yet robust frame maintains the
high-quality, minimalist overall appearance when drawers are opened. Together they make a statement
for a timeless look – with a puristically luxurious elegance right down to the very last detail.

Introducing our KYOTO line, where traditional Japanese craftsmanship meets modern living. Elevate your kitchen and living room with our natural real wood furniture, featuring the finest precision, attention to detail, and timeless elegance. With a focus on essential planning principles, KYOTO creates a clear and structured space, using a unique blend of veneer fronts and wooden profiles. Available in oak and walnut, KYOTO seamlessly merges tradition and modernity, bringing a sense of warmth and homeliness to your home. BOSSA – the successful real wood surface programme for elegant cosiness
In its 2021 collection, LEICHT entered completely new territory and laid the foundation for a new type
of room concept and furnishing aesthetic in the high-end kitchen segment with the BOSSA programme.
Their courage was rewarded: since its market launch, BOSSA has proven to be extremely successful and
style-defining for diverse planning in the cross-kitchen living area. The characteristic design element is
the vertically lined surface structure of the real wood fronts, which makes a powerful statement. Protruding,
linear ridges, 7.5 millimetres wide with a gap of 5 millimetres between each ridge, give BOSSA
a delicate, extremely vital, three-dimensional look. The overall grid of the ridges of 12.5 millimetres corresponds
exactly to the vertical joint pattern of LEICHT – a graphic effect the new pullout system M8
also uses for orientation. The result is a stringent, visual fusion of kitchen, wall and unit fronts to create
a furnishing soloist. BOSSA comes in two veneers: the version in light oak has a Scandinavian look characterised
by tranquillity, while the version in dark walnut is sublime and elegantly reminiscent of Italian
‘grandezza’. BOSSA is architectural, modern, bold – and will retain these characteristics in the living space
of the future, too.
